The hexadecimal color code #72ECB4 corresponds to the code RGB( 114, 236, 180 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,45 level), green (at 0,93 level) and blue (at 0,71 level). Its brightness is 68% and its saturation is 76%. It is composed of red at 21%, green at 44% and blue at 33%.
